Akari remains undefeated, deals Cignal first loss in PVL Reinforced

Akari will enter the crossover second round undefeated after dealing Cignal its first loss, 15-25, 25-17, 25-19, 25-22, in the 2024 Premier Volleyball League Reinforced Conference at the Philsports Arena on Tuesday.

The Chargers finished their Pool B games at 5-0 while pushing the HD Spikers down to 4-1 for second. Both teams will enter the next round as part of the top three in their group, facing the bottom three from Pool A.

“Actually, it was a slow start. Every time we lose the first set, then we rise. That’s what we need to work on differently because if we keep on doing that, we just make it high intensity when we can win 3-0. It’s just extra minutes for us,” said Akari head coach Taka Minowa.

After a 10-point lopsided loss in the opening frame, the Chargers’ resolve never wavered. They responded with a huge second frame followed by another strong performance in the third to reverse their fortunes.

Building on the past two frames, Akari’s momentum continued as they built a 16-7 lead in the fourth. Although Cignal threatened by closing in to within two late, 22-24, Oly Okaro hammered the finisher with a down-the-line hit, sealing the win in two hours and 11 minutes.

American import Okaro delivered 24 points, while Ivy Lacsina and Ced Domingo contributed 14 and 10 points, respectively.

Kamille Cal seemed to be adjusting well as the starting playmaker with 14 excellent sets to go with eight points, including three blocks. Liberos Dani Ravena and Max Juangco had nine digs and nine receptions, respectively.

Grethcel Soltones also had an all-around performance with eight points, 19 receptions, and 11 digs.

MJ Perez was the lone HD Spiker in double digits with 24 points, along with 11 receptions and nine digs. Riri Meneses and Ces Molina added nine and eight points, respectively, in the losing effort.

The two teams will battle Nxled, Galeries, and a still-to-be-determined team in the next round.
